Sail Date: May 2017
Cabin: Mid-Ship Mini-Suite with Balcony

We are gold members of another line, and We choose this cruise because our family lives in new York and the port was easy for them to travel to. The port was convenient and the destination (Bermuda) we thought would be fun and we stayed in port for two nights.

About NCL Breakaway - the ship itself is beautiful, the food for the most part was very good, lots of variety including sugar free and gluten free options. The all you can drink package, amazing... the drinks are good and strong! The Brazilian Steak House was AWESOME, Great value for the extra money and the food was delicious. Our disembarkation was so simple, (NOTE; pay the extra bucks for a porter), as our porter had all 11 of us and our 18 pieces of luggage out of the terminal and into our party bus in less than an hour.

That is all I have to say good about my cruise experience on NCL. Now the bad.. where do I start :(
